18VAC155-20-160: Procedures for renewal

A. Licenses issued under this chapter expire two years from the last day of the month in which the license was issued as indicated on the license.

B. The board will send a renewal notice to the licensee at the address on file with the board outlining the fee and procedures for license renewal. Failure to receive notice from the department does not relieve the licensee from the requirement to renew the license.

C. The date the required fee is received by the department or the department's agent will be used to determine whether a penalty fee or the requirement for reinstatement of a license is applicable.

D. As a condition of renewal or reinstatement, all individuals holding a license must satisfactorily complete six hours of continuing education from a provider approved by the board in accordance with the provisions of this chapter, except that no continuing education is required for the first renewal after the issuance of the initial license to an individual.
